How much do new grad rn prn j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 8, 2026, the average hourly pay for new grad rn prn in Cheyenne, WY is $37.84,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$29.38 and $44.76 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are some common challenges faced by new grad RNs working PRN, and how can they be addressed?

New graduate RNs working PRN (as needed) often face challenges such as adapting quickly to varying units, inconsistent shift schedules, and limited access to mentorship compared to full-time staff. To address these, it's helpful to proactively seek feedback, build relationships with experienced nurses on each shift, and familiarize yourself with multiple unit protocols. Being adaptable, organized, and communicative will help you succeed in this flexible role while gaining valuable experience across different clinical settings.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a new grad RN PRN, and why are they important?

To thrive as a New Grad RN PRN, you need a Bachelor of Science in Nursing (BSN) or Associate Degree in Nursing (ADN) and a valid RN license, along with a solid understanding of basic clinical procedures and patient care. Familiarity with electronic health records (EHRs), medication administration systems, and hospital protocols is important for efficiency and compliance. Strong communication, adaptability, and time management skills help you navigate varying shifts and patient needs. These skills and qualities are vital for delivering safe, effective care as you transition into a dynamic, on-call nursing role.

What is a new grad RN PRN?

A New Grad RN PRN is a registered nurse who has recently graduated from nursing school and works on a 'PRN' (pro re nata or 'as needed') basis. This means they fill in shifts according to the healthcare facility's needs, rather than working a set full- or part-time schedule. It's a flexible role that allows new nurses to gain experience in various settings while building their skills. PRN positions can help new grads get their foot in the door and transition into permanent roles. These jobs often require a nursing license but may offer additional training or mentorship for recent graduates.

How You'll Make a Difference:

Arkos Health is seeking aNurse Practitioner. The ideal candidate for this role demonstrates a high level of clinical expertise in working with members with acute and chronic conditions and is responsible for assessment, diagnosis, treatment, plan, management, education, health promotion and care coordination for member health needs. This position is recognized as an Advanced Practice Registered Nurse and Independent Licensed Practitioner by the Wyoming State Board of Nursing and will provide care within the scope of practice as outlined by applicable state law, licensing, and regulations.


Essential Duties and Responsibilities:

  • Performs in-home history and physical assessments that are complete, accurate, relevant and appropriate for age, gender and clinical presentation and/or problem based on referral visit type for members served. In-home and referral visit type may be located at private residences, facilities, provider offices. Visit type may include acute, palliative assessment or follow up, CHA, or home health request for evaluation
  • Demonstrates knowledge of etiologies, risk factors, pathophysiology, and presentation of acute and chronic conditions
  • Conducts thorough review of available member records in preparation for scheduled visit to assist in supporting capture of appropriate diagnoses, while utilizing critical thinking to interpret diagnostic studies and screening evaluations to develop appropriate diagnosis and plan based on results
  • Develops, implements, evaluates, and alters treatment plan of care as needed
  • Makes recommendations and/or adjustments to medications as needed
  • Demonstrates and maintains accurate, complete, and timely documentation in electronic health record to include but not limited to:
    • Correct diagnosis code(s)
    • Status of all acute and chronic conditions identified
    • Plan to address all diagnosis identified at time of visit
  • Demonstrates understanding and working knowledge of key elements of Risk Adjustment Factor (RAF) and Hierarchical Condition Categories (HCC) model within 30 days of hire
  • Demonstrates understanding and working knowledge of key elements of Quality STAR/HEDIS measures within 30 days of hire
  • Rotation of telephonic on call coverage after hours


Qualifications and Skills:

  • Current and valid State of WY RN license required
  • Bachelors degree in Nursing and WY Advanced Practice Nursing license required; Masters degree in Nursing preferred
  • Board Certification from a nationally recognized certifying body for Nurse Practitioners required
  • Unrestricted prescribing and dispensing privileges with DEA licensure required
  • Minimum of 1 year experience in an ambulatory or community care setting or a combination of relevant work/clinical experience with strong assessment skills
  • Experience working with adult, older adult, geriatric population preferred
  • Experience and understanding of population health management preferred
  • Ability to problem solve and prioritize dynamic patient conditions
  • Flexibility, adaptability with ability to shift work assigned based on competing needs of the organization
  • Driving is a requirement for this position. Current driver's license and proof of insurance
